Irish employers taking on non-EU workers for the first time often don't know what they don't know. The employment permit system, WRC obligations, salary thresholds, and DETE requirements all carry risk if handled incorrectly.
We manage compliance end to end — and we keep your business protected at every stage of the process, from application to onboarding to the first 90 days of employment.
CA Recruitment holds Employment Agency Licence No. EA 5444, issued by the Workplace Relations Commission (WRC). Check it yourself on the WRC List of Licensed Employment Agencies at workplacerelations.ie.
